编程作为现代社会的一项基本技能,正变得越来越重要。无论是从事软件开发、数据分析,还是人工智能等领域,编程能力都是必不可少的。对于初学者来说,入门编程世界可能会感到有些迷茫。本文将为您介绍一系列编程语言学习资源,帮助您轻松入门编程世界。
一、编程语言概述
在开始学习编程之前,了解一些常见的编程语言是非常有帮助的。以下是一些主流的编程语言:
- Python:一种解释型、高级、通用型的编程语言,以简洁明了著称,适合初学者。
- Java:一种面向对象的编程语言,广泛应用于企业级应用开发。
- C/C++:一种过程式编程语言,具有良好的性能和广泛的适用性。
- JavaScript:一种主要用于网页开发的脚本语言,也是前端开发的核心技术之一。
- Ruby:一种面向对象的编程语言,以其简洁的语法和强大的库支持而受到欢迎。
二、编程学习资源
1. 在线教程和课程
- Codecademy:提供多种编程语言的在线课程,包括Python、JavaScript、Ruby等。
- Coursera:与多所知名大学合作,提供编程相关的在线课程。
- edX:类似Coursera,提供来自世界各地大学的在线课程。
2. 书籍
- 《Python编程:从入门到实践》:适合初学者的Python入门书籍。
- 《JavaScript高级程序设计》:JavaScript的经典教材,适合有一定基础的读者。
- 《C和指针》:C语言入门的经典书籍,适合初学者学习C语言。
3. 视频教程
- YouTube:有许多免费的编程教程视频,包括编程语言基础、项目实战等。
- Udemy:提供各种编程语言的在线视频课程。
4. 社区和论坛
- Stack Overflow:全球最大的编程问答社区,可以解决编程中的各种问题。
- GitHub:全球最大的代码托管平台,可以学习他人的代码,也可以分享自己的代码。
5. 实践项目
- LeetCode:提供大量编程题目,适合练习编程技能。
- GitHub:参与开源项目,可以学习如何与他人合作开发。
三、学习建议
- 选择合适的编程语言:根据个人兴趣和职业规划选择合适的编程语言。
- 制定学习计划:合理安排学习时间,坚持每天学习。
- 动手实践:编程是一项实践性很强的技能,只有通过不断的实践才能提高。
- 加入社区:与其他编程爱好者交流,共同进步。
通过以上资源和建议,相信您一定能够轻松入门编程世界,并在编程的道路上越走越远。
